And she departs begin her delivery voyage down the Clyde and around the UK!

As soon as the transportation team confirmed she is safe for sea voyage, the Forward Island of the second Queen Elizabeth Class aircraft carrier deployed on a five-day cruise to Rosyth where final assembly is taking place.

The Forward Island contains the bridge and approximately 100 vital mission systems compartments. It has up to two metres deck-to-deck windows designed to ensure a high level of visibility and withstand a significant impact.
